Commit Graph

974 Commits (f8aca6a2a85d5b087280d691698f262698c68996)

Author SHA1 Message Date
Alexander Bach 2aa4359fba Prepare WorkPackagesByProject for form endpoint 10 years ago
Alexander Bach 59a539609d Move and rename AvailableWorkPackages API to meet standards 10 years ago
Alexander Bach cbe64452a8 Improve initialization readability 10 years ago
Alexander Bach bee2df808b Introduce CreateWorkPackageService 10 years ago
Alexander Bach e67f498818 Appease the hound 10 years ago
Alexander Bach 410e483fef Provide more flexible structure for work package contract validations 10 years ago
Alexander Bach cccfcd9652 Moved lock_version validation enforcement 10 years ago
Alexander Bach d67d016db0 Collect writable attributes from ancestors 10 years ago
Alexander Bach 6e8b12f846 Quieten the hound 10 years ago
Alexander Bach aababec652 Introduce create work package endpoint 10 years ago
Alexander Bach 6f597efc7a Extract shareable methods into separate module 10 years ago
Alexander Bach 57b033f849 Swap work package creation links 10 years ago
Alexander Bach e75f0a49a3 Fix activity user 10 years ago
Alexander Bach 8d152e0245 Draft new work package create endpoints 10 years ago
Alexander Bach bd9520d964 Bring activity_representer in line with the others 10 years ago
Alexander Bach 870518f217 Unified permission checks 10 years ago
Alexander Bach 02240617f2 Remove temporal coupling 10 years ago
Jan Sandbrink 55360c6f32 also provide a payload for addWatcher 10 years ago
Jan Sandbrink 5d31f1d6ac remove hardcoded titles 10 years ago
Jan Sandbrink 92187cd6f7 simplify conditions + specs 10 years ago
Alexander Bach 35f5c028b4 Properly use caching mechanism 10 years ago
Alexander Bach d89e5b937b Fix dumb mistake 10 years ago
Alexander Bach dca6c0fdc2 Explicitly specify PayloadRepresenter 10 years ago
Alexander Bach 6afe5a1ccc Move helper method to helpers 10 years ago
Alexander Bach 7008dcec4f Use proper inherited variable 10 years ago
Alexander Bach 866be8d800 Remove activity self link title 10 years ago
Alexander Bach d550bd6f97 Lull the hound 10 years ago
Alexander Bach 3560dc5032 Correct wp create endpoint refactoring 10 years ago
Alexander Bach c327b0af71 Remove superfluous variable 10 years ago
Alexander Bach 815bb63e8b Move service creation into post 10 years ago
Alexander Bach a196e42cd5 Remove duplicated permission check 10 years ago
Alexander Bach 0024c98cc1 Add complimentary post 10 years ago
Alexander Bach daf3017af2 Shorten form_representer by inheriting from single 10 years ago
Alexander Bach 310c344bec Use implicit getter 10 years ago
Alexander Bach b2c194838c Unify activity path declaration 10 years ago
Alexander Bach 379e131c5b Add condition to else 10 years ago
Alexander Bach 55b942196f Clarify comment 10 years ago
Alexander Bach 6c8c1c36e7 Tiny style fix 10 years ago
Alexander Bach 36bc133c00 Improve shared helper encapsulation 10 years ago
Alexander Bach 6140bdc319 µstyle fix 10 years ago
Alexander Bach 0f6f1c0219 Remove erroneous existent project_id property 10 years ago
Alexander Bach 5340b496ec Fix typo 10 years ago
Alexander Bach ff76febf76 Make writable_attributes public 10 years ago
Alexander Bach 231a5789e4 Fix permissions + cleanup 10 years ago
Alexander Bach 3d264624a2 Some style fixes 10 years ago
Alexander Bach 5480a835d7 Fix broken activity self_link 10 years ago
Alexander Bach 9cc7084790 Consider contract information across the entire inheritance hierarchy 10 years ago
Alexander Bach b4c8fa9c3e Separating form representer for update and create cases 10 years ago
Alexander Bach 66283765f5 Remove unnecessary destruction 10 years ago
Alexander Bach 98f873a3b8 Accept projects as render context 10 years ago